Abstract: This paper focuses on the analysis of coated paper properties. The main subject of this paper is to find out ways to define and analyse coated paper properties, namely surface and structure, as well as, in a secondary position, printability. For that, several techniques were used: mercury intrusion porosimetry, scanning electron microscopy, atomic force microscopy and the technique of the contact angle measurements. The papers under study were produced in lab conditions with different coating pigments, such as ground calcium carbonate (GCC), precipitated calcium carbonate (PCC) and kaolin, which were applied in coating colour with different formulations. The results show the potential of each technique and reveal the advantages of combining the information obtained by each one in order to have a large picture of the coated paper characteristics.
